Polarized Plug The convection countertop oven has a polarized plug (one blade is wider than the other). To reduce the risk of electric shock, this plug is intended to fit into a polarized outlet only one way. If the plug does not fit fully into the outlet, reverse the plug. If it still does not fit, contact a qualified electrician. DO NOT attempt to modify the plug in any way. If the plug fits loosely into the AC outlet or if the AC outlet feels warm, DO NOT use that outlet. S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S FOR FUTURE REFERENCE 4

7 Specifications 3 Voltage Rating 120V AC, 60Hz Power Rating 1500 Watts Capacity 12 Pizza, 6 Slice Capacity Product Dimensions 14.4 x 18.0 x 10.5 (W x D x H) Net Weight 11.7 Lbs. Timer 60 Minutes * Due to continuing product development, specifications may be subject to change, without prior notice. 7

8 Parts and Features 4 Unit Housing Front Plate Upper Door Frame Door Handle Lower Heating Element Lower Door Frame Power Indicator Light Rubber Feet Accessories a. Wire Rack b. Bake Tray a. Wire Rack: The rack is used for toasting, baking, and general cooking in casserole dishes and standard pans. b. Bake Tray: The tray is used for broiling and roasting meat, poultry, fish, etc. or to catch any food drippings. 8

9 Control Panel a. Temperature Control Knob: Turn the knob to choose the desired temperature from 150 F to 450 F. b. Function Control Knob: Turn the knob to choose the desired function among four: KEEP WARM, BROIL, BAKE, and TOAST. KEEP WARM function is used to keep cooked food warm for up to 30 minutes. BROIL function is used for broiling fish, steak, poultry, pork chops, etc. using the upper heating element. BAKE function is used for baking cakes, pies, cookies, poultry, beef, pork, etc. using the lower heating element. TOAST function is used for bread, muffins, waffles, pizza, etc. using both upper and lower heating elements. c. Timer Control Knob: Turn the knob clockwise to operate the convection countertop oven with the timer. The timer has a bell that chimes at the end of the programmed time. Turn the d knob counter-clockwise to operate the convection countertop oven without the timer. The convection countertop oven will STAY ON until manually shut OFF. d. Power Indicator Light: The indicator light illuminates whenever the convection countertop oven is operating. c a b 9

Convection Cooking Convection cooking combines hot air movement by means of a fan with the regular functions (broil, bake and toast). In many cases, convection cooking provides significantly faster cooking than regular radiant type toaster ovens. The fan gently circulates air to every part of the food, quickly browning, crisping, and sealing in moisture and flavor. It produces an even temperature all around the food, therefore cooking food more evenly versus conventional ovens that have hot and cold spots. The convection feature also cooks and bakes at lower temperatures which saves energy and keeps the kitchen cooler. Broil NOTE: BROIL function only uses the upper heating element. 14 Care and Cleaning 6 WARNING: Ensure the power cord is unplugged and allow the convection countertop oven to cool before cleaning. Cleaning the Unit Wipe the exterior of the convection countertop oven with a damp sponge. DO NOT USE AN ABRASIVE CLEANER AS IT MAY DAMAGE THE EXTERIOR FINISH. Wipe the glass door with a damp sponge and then wipe again with a paper or cloth towel. Wipe the interior walls with a damp sponge, cloth or nylon scouring pad and mild detergent. DO NOT USE STEEL WOOL SCOURING PADS, ABRASIVE CLEANERS, OR SCRAPE THE WALLS WITH A METAL UTENSIL AS ALL OF THESE METHODS MAY DAMAGE THE INTERIOR WALLS. Cleaning the Accessories Wash all accessories with warm soapy water or in a dishwasher. DO NOT USE AN ABRASIVE CLEANER OR STEEL WOOL SCOURING PADS ON THE BAKE TRAY AS IT MAY DAMAGE THE PORCELAIN ENAMEL FINISH. NOTE: ALLOW ALL SURFACES AND ACCESSORIES TO DRY THOROUGHLY PRIOR TO PLUGGING IN THE POWER CORD AND OPERATING THE CONVECTION COUNTERTOP OVEN. 14
